Use the following information to answer the question:

Selling price per unit

$200

Variable manufacturing costs per unit

$ 50

Fixed manufacturing costs per unit

$ 60

Variable selling costs per unit

$ 40

Fixed selling costs per unit

$ 20

Expected production and sales

800 units

Breakeven for the product (rounded to the nearest whole unit)is:

Select one:

a.

1,280 units

b.

800 units

c.

711 units

d.

582 units

Contribution margin ratio is:

Select one:

a.

75%

b.

55%

c.

45%

d.

15%
